Description
So many options to personalize: use self-striping yarn, change yarn colors for contrasting toe and heel, embellish with embroidered initials or simple designs, add snowflake sequins or beads! You could leave the top open to hold teensy gifts or a sprig of holly or stuff with dried orange peel and cloves or other herbs and sew closed for a fragrant holiday sachet.
Crochet dozens for quick gifts, package decorations, ornaments, garlands, or wreaths.

Finished size is about 3 1/2" long.
